📄 com.h
字号:
/*----------------------------- Program Overview -------------------------------
Device Name: AT89S52
ROM: 8 K bytes
RAM: 512 bytes
Chip Basic Functions: 40pin, 32I/O, 16 bit Timer *3, 8 bit UART *1, Eight Interrupt Sources
4.0V to 5.5V Operating Range, OSC 11.0592 MHz (0.9216 us)
Complier: keil C 750
Simulator: keil C 750
Programmer:
File Name: com.h
File Functtion: extern symbol statement
Copyright: XIAZHAOJUN
First Version Finished Date: 2007.11.6
Others:
------------------------------- Modified Note ----------------------------------
Old Version:
New Version:
New CheckSum:
Modifier:
Modified Date:
Modified Causation:
Modified Mean:
-------------------------------------------------------------------------------*/
#ifndef COM_H
#define COM_H
// 通信命令
#define Write_COM_DATA 0xa1 //写数据给下位机,改变moto run
#define Read_COM_DATA 0xa2 //读下位机,了解moto run
#define Feedback_CW_DATA 0xa3 //下位机反馈写入数据
#define Feedback_CR_DATA 0xa4 //下位机反馈要读的数据数据
#define RST_COM_DATA 0xa5 //下位机复位
//----------------------------- Function Statement -----------------------------
void com_initial(void);
void com(void);
//----------------------------- Variable Statement -----------------------------
//extern uchar data RxBuf[32];
extern unsigned char data comcmd;
extern unsigned char data comdata;
//extern unsigned char data comdata_old;
extern unsigned char data dataresult;
//----------------------------- Bit Statement ----------------------------------
extern bit b_send_fg;
//----------------------------- SFR Statement ----------------------------------
#endif
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-